littlebot
Published on 2025-04-03 / 2 Visits
0

【源码】基于Arduino的MPU9250陀螺仪运动处理单元俯仰角控制项目

项目简介

本项目基于Arduino平台,围绕MPU9250陀螺仪运动处理单元展开。主要目标是利用MPU - 9250控制物体的俯仰角,以实现对物体姿态的精确控制。MPU - 9250作为一款集成了陀螺仪、加速度计和磁力计的9轴运动处理单元,在机器人、无人机、游戏控制器等领域有广泛应用。

项目的主要特性和功能

  1. 9轴运动处理:集成陀螺仪、加速度计和磁力计,能提供全面的运动数据处理能力。
  2. 俯仰角控制:通过读取MPU9250的陀螺仪数据,实现对俯仰角的精确控制。
  3. I2C通信:采用I2C通信协议与MPU9250进行数据传输。
  4. 灵活的参数设置:可在代码中设置MPU9250的灵敏度、动态范围、滤波模式等参数。

安装使用步骤

  1. 下载并解压项目源码文件。
  2. 将源码文件导入Arduino开发环境。
  3. 把MPU9250运动处理单元连接到Arduino开发板,确保硬件连接无误。
  4. 根据项目需求,设置MPU9250的相关参数(如灵敏度、动态范围等)。
  5. 将编译后的代码上传到Arduino开发板。
  6. 运行程序,通过读取MPU9250的陀螺仪数据,实现对俯仰角的控制。

下载地址

点击下载 【提取码: 4003】【解压密码: www.makuang.net】